From Acclaims Website:
From its origins in dingy, smoke-filled arenas up and down the eastern seaboard to the
multi-billion dollar corporations of today, incredible athleticism and the highest quality
entertainment have characterized professional wrestling. The World Wrestling
Federation(TM) has been the epitome of that commitment over the years and Acclaim
has strived to bring that excitement home to fans across the nation.
Dating back to the NES system of yesteryear, Acclaim has been working with the WWF
to translate the beauty and raw power of sports entertainment to video games. WWF
games like Wrestlemania(TM), Royal Rumble(TM), In Your House(TM), and most
recently, War Zone(TM), consistently captured the essence of this phenomenally
popular sport and were best sellers for Acclaim.
Acclaim Studios' Iguana West, dating back to the late 80's, has been the development
house for these wrestling games. With the knowledge of longtime industry veterans
they have continually crafted games of superior quality both in terms of gameplay and
graphics. They attribute their achievements to years of hard work and to a love of
professional wrestling. "Ultimately, it's because we love the WWF," said Roger Booth,
head of Iguana West. "But we have had years to think about and refine our work on
these games. As with most things, practice makes perfect. So, with that said, wait 'til
you see WWF Attitude."
WWF Attitude(TM) is the next installment in the long line of Acclaim WWF games.
Coming off of the extraordinary success of WWF War Zone(TM) and with pro wrestling
as popular as ever, WWF Attitude(TM) is poised to surpass the 2.5 million unit selling
accomplishment of its predecessor. In order to ensure continued success, Iguana West
and Acclaim have cooked up a mouth-watering concoction of breathtaking originality
and innovation. Here's a little taste.
WWF Attitude(TM) features over 40 superstars including The Rock, Stone Cold Steve
Austin, The Undertaker, and D-Generation X featuring Triple-H. WWF Attitude(TM) will
also feature new specialty matches including the LumberJack, King of the Ring, and
Survivor Series and all-new Match options including First Blood, I Quit, 2 out of 3 falls,
Iron Man, Tornado, Last Man Standing, Weapons, and more. Other features include new
arena environments, new superstar entrances with individual pyrotechnics and music,
all-new Create-A-Wrestler options, action in the aisle, photo-realistic wrestlers with
real-life faces and 3-D environments, and over 400 moves for each superstar including
trademark finishing moves!
One of the most creative and original features in WWF Attitude is the first ever
Create-A-Pay-Per-View Mode. This new gameplay mode allows gamers to select
Match-ups, Title vs. Non-Title Bouts, Specialty Matches, and authentic WWF special
events. Essentially, gamers will be able to create from scratch an actual WWF Pay Per
View event, from choosing the participants and the type of matches, down to the name
of the event and the arena where it all takes place. This unprecedented level of control
is a first in videogames and ensures that Acclaim will continue to innovate and lead with
the WWF franchise.
Additionally, Acclaim took every pain to make sure that superstar likenesses and motion
were as close as possible to their real life counter parts. "We had a photographer take
photos of each superstar to insure that our models looked even better than they did
last year," said Mike Archer, the most electrifying Senior Producer in Product
Development. To that end, the WWF supplied Acclaim with the Hardy Boys to perform
all of the motion for the game. After a grueling 5 day shoot the Hardy's were able to
rattle off over 400 moves. "We were looking for 2 guys who could really move around
and were able to do every one's signature move, like the Rock's Corporate Elbow. It
was actually Triple-H who suggested that the Hardy's would be perfect and he wasn't
lying - they were able to do it all!" reports Archer.

New Create a Wrestler Options
"This information was provided by GAMEPRO"
In the WWF Attitude you will be able to do some new editing to
your made up wrestlers. You will be able to edit the wrestler move sets, write
text on the front and the back of their wrestlers' t-shirt, adjust facial features (eyes, nose, mouth, and face paint),
and raise or lower the pitch of the wrestlers' voice. Fans will even be able to customize their wrestlers' ring entrance, including
camera angles, poses, and special effects taken directly from the WWF stars: For example your wrestler could have Kane's red-lighting
effects, Val Venis's music, and DX's fireworks!
Wrestlers
There will be over 70 wrestlers in this game but they all will not be
real. 30 of them are known and the list is below. 10 more real wrestlers will be hidden. The other 30+ will be "FAKE" wrestlers.
Career Mode
The career mode will be more like a season in a sport game now. You'll start Career mode be selecting a wrestler and proceeding to make a name for yourself by fighing in house shows.
As you win matches, you'll move up the ranking toward the European title. The more matches, you win the higher your ranking. Also, as you become more popular, you'll wrestle on TV
shos such as Shotgun Saturday night, Sunday Night Heat, Monday Night Raw, and on various pay-per-view cards. After winning the European belt, you'll be ranked #15 for the Intercontinental title. If you
win the IC belt, you'll be ranked #8 for the Heavyweight championshiip and that's where the fun really begins! The current champ will get mad and start to interfere with your matches.
WWF Attitude Career mode should be awesome! Not only will you fight in all of the authentic arenas, but you'll also actually follow a full WWF season. If you're playing the game and it's January, you'll
compete in the Royal Rumble. If it's March, You will fight in Wrestlemania. And up to four players will be able to compete in the same season!
Other game modes and options planned include an eight-player King of the Ring tournament, Training, Survior Series, Lumberjack, Three-way Dance, Steel Cage (you can climb out of the cage anytime in Attitude),
Nuclear War, Two-out-of-Three Falls, Submission, Falls Count Anywhere, Weapons (including Mr. McMachon's bed pan!), and brutal Texas Deathmatches.
